xshell中创建安装mysql数据库并设置密码
构建mysql服务器
- 安装MySQL-server、MySQL-client软件包
- 修改数据库用户root的密码
- 确认MySQL服务器程序运行、root可控
方案
使用64位的RHEL 7操作系统,MySQL数据库的版本是5.7.17
步骤
步骤一:准备工作
1)停止mariadb服务
#systemctl stop mariadb
2)删除/etc/my.cnf配置文件
此配置文件由RHEL 自带的mariadb-libs库提供
#rm -rf /etc/my.cnf
3)删除数据
#rm -rf /var/lib/mysql/*
4)卸载软件包(没有会显示未安装软件包)
#rmmp -e –node ps mariadb-server mariadb
步骤二:安装软件包
1)安装依赖包
#yum -y install perl-Data-Dumper perl-JSON
2)xftp将安装包传输到/root
3)虚拟机解压mysql-5.7.17.tar 整合包
#tar -xf mysql-5.7.tar
4)本地安装
#yum -y localinstall mysql-community-*.rpm
步骤三:启动MySQL数据库服务并设置开机自启
#systemctl restart mysqld
#ststemctl enable mysqld
步骤四:连接MySQL服务器,修改密码
1)查看随机生成的root管理密码
#grep ‘temporary password’ | /var/log/mysqld.log
2)使用客户端命令mysql连接到MySQL服务器
提示验证时,输入前一步获得的随机密码,验证成功后即可进入“mysql>”环境:
#mysql -u root -p
#enter password: 上面查询到的密码
成功登录到服务端后,马上修改密码
3)执行SET PASSWOERD命令修改密码
#mysql> set global validate_password_policy=0; //只验证长度
#mysql> set global validate_password_length=6; //修改密码长度,默认是8个字符
#mysql> alter user user() identified by “123456”; //修改登录密码
#mysql> quit //退出“mysql>”环境
#mysql -u root -p //重新验证登录
#enter password : qwerty
#mysql>